Output 0e629d7ba43c392958372827fcdc16464075d37552971836234720b494f05cb5:2

value
108030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 853779dafa39ca2439845126f50a10a41f01fbac OP_EQUAL
address
3DqQFbarL5sWfUA1Hgy4WxksRK4CdBCMz9
transaction
0e629d7ba43c392958372827fcdc16464075d37552971836234720b494f05cb5
spent
true